Output 385951743de0cf79d453c62c4997e953b84757305bcfb0e1791707e63dbbbe03:0

value
32026245
script pubkey
OP_0 OP_PUSHBYTES_20 5b2896f9fb7537a574280451c03f0d290fa909a7
address
bc1qtv5fd70mw5m62apgq3guq0cd9y86jzd829at8e
transaction
385951743de0cf79d453c62c4997e953b84757305bcfb0e1791707e63dbbbe03
spent
true